  2. POV from somebody on another continent: Jump ticket to 10k (Cessna DZ) went to 30 Euros ~ 43$. Not they will not. Like all other commodities, prices just go up. Never down. When fuel prices drop, there is more money left to the aircraft owner/DZO, and people already "got used" to the price. Start of this season was weak... dudeist skydiver #42

  10. Maybe you could contact these guys http://www.skydivenovisad.com/tunel.html. I think they use ~500HP T-55 tank engine and AN-2 prop. It looks like this tunnel is underpowered for flying in regular jumpsuits and thus they fly in big baggy suits. The guy who made it tried to get stronger tank engine ~1000HP but i think this did not happen. You could try to contact him directly. Look for Sasa Jojic.   20. IMO, anyone who would like to take any skydiving course should make at least one (tandem) jump before. There is no way that anyone can guess or know in advance what it`s like to make a skydive before making the actual jump. Probably, a large majority of people that decide to go that path will love it (as wee all did), but there are also people that will not. What I want to say is: you can THINK with all your heart that you`ll love it, but you will never know for sure until you jump. A little too much wishful thinking in regards to serious things like career path or student loans. my2c dudeist skydiver #42
